IoT как Intranet вещей с Raspberry Pi и MajorDoMo [В Н Гололобов] (pdf) читать постранично

Книга в формате pdf! Изображения и текст могут не отображаться!


 [Настройки текста]  [Cбросить фильтры]

В.Н. Гололобов

IoT как ИНТРАНЕТ вещей

С Raspberry Pi и MajorDoMo

Москва - 2019
0

Оглавление
Пролог..................................................................................................................................................... 3
Глава 1. Выбор модулей для опытов ................................................................................................. 4
Миникомпьютер Raspberry Pi ......................................................................................................... 4
Arduino и то, что с ним связано ....................................................................................................... 5
Модуль ESP8266 ................................................................................................................................... 7
Датчики для опытов ........................................................................................................................... 8
Глава 2. Установка MajorDoMo с нуля .............................................................................................10
Подготовка использованной SD-карты в Linux ........................................................................10
Подготовка использованной SD-карты в Windows .................................................................15
Вход в систему MajorDoMo..............................................................................................................18
Глава 3. Избыточные настройки в MajorDoMo .............................................................................21
Графическая оболочка ....................................................................................................................21
Вход на Raspberry Pi через VNC .....................................................................................................25
Дополнения к избыточным настройкам ....................................................................................29
Глава 4. MajorDoMo – «Умный дом» или Intranet of Things .......................................................34
Знакомимся с MajorDoMo ................................................................................................................34
Сцена .....................................................................................................................................................35
Глава 5. Модули для экспериментов в MajorDoMo......................................................................39
Arduino без надстройки Ethernet..................................................................................................39
Arduino с Ethernet-шилдом.............................................................................................................50
Модуль OTA WeMOS D1 ....................................................................................................................66
Модуль ESP8266 с реле ....................................................................................................................72
Глава 6. Несколько опытов с модулями в сети .............................................................................96
Опыт с Модулем ESP8266, оснащенным реле ...........................................................................96
Опыт с модулями ESP8266 и OTA WeMOS D1...........................................................................108
Опыт с Arduino Uno + Ethernet и BMP180 .................................................................................119
Глава 7. О сценарии в MajorDoMo и не только о нем ................................................................136
Несколько слов о сценарии в системе MajorDoMo ................................................................136
Использование USB-камеры ........................................................................................................138
ИК-коды управления телевизором............................................................................................151
Сценарий для телевизора .............................................................................................................161
Эпилог .....................................................................................................................................................173
Приложение А. Система AT команд ESP8266 версия 0.2 ..........................................................180
Группа 1. Базовый набор команд................................................................................................180
1

Группа 2. Функции WiFi .................................................................................................................181
Группа 3. Команды, связанные с TCP/IP ...................................................................................182
Подробно о командах первой группы .......................................................................................182
Подробно о командах второй группы .......................................................................................187
Подробно о командах третьей группы .....................................................................................207
ESP8266 AT команды, сохраняющие конфигурацию во флэш памяти ...........................214
Приложение Б. Схемы соединений, использованные в книге...............................................216
Схема подключений для опыта с входом Arduino .................................................................216
Схема включения Arduino в качестве переходника для ESP8266 ....................................217
Схема подключения фоторезистора к WeMOS для передачи данных ESP8266 ...........218
Схема подключения датчика BMP180 к Arduino ...................................................................219
Схема подключения фотоприемника TSOP к Raspberry Pi .................................................220
Добавление светодиода для излучения ИК-кода ..................................................................221

2

Пролог

Пролог
Интернет вещей (англ. Internet of Things, IoT) — концепция вычислительной
сети физических предметов («вещей»), оснащённых встроенными
технологиями для взаимодействия друг с другом или с внешней средой...
Wikipedia
В Интернете происходит многое из того, что мы не видим, когда запускаем Internet
Explorer, Edge, Opera или Firefox. Способность Интернета доставлять на компьютер фильмы
и телевизионные программы зависит от пропускной способности сетей, которая растет от
года к году. Но, возможно, будут созданы специализированные коммерческие сети на
основе WiFi исключительно для IoT, чтобы ваш пылесос мог без вашего участия заказать
мешки для сбора пыли, а холодильник заказал ваш любимый йогурт, если за завтраком вы
съели последнюю порцию.
Получается, что «Интернет вещей, не за горами. Но это задача для предприятийпроизводителей техники и специалистов по